Before she went on to win six awards at tonight’s Grammys, Beyoncé sat down with CBS’ “60 Minutes.” The ambitious superstar discussed competing with Jay-Z, egos (“Egos are not attractive”), and her role model Barbara Streisand.

“She is well on her way to becoming the Judy Garland or Barbra Streisand of her generation,” proclaims the television newsmagazine.
